Setting Up BRMS for Full System Recovery

Setting Up BRMS for Full System Recovery

When doing a full system recovery from a save on the backup system, before using BRMS, users need to run the following commands to make sure BRMS is in a useable state:

  • INZBRM OPTION(*FLASHCOPY) STATE(*ENDBKU)

  • INZBRM OPTION(*FLASHCOPY) STATE(*ENDPRC)
